At the same time, he is also a positive influence on a generation, without having to show people that he’s tough with an AK-47. He spits, “Cause I could be MLK, I could be Juicy J, Or a lame on Instagram that shows the world his AK,” which adds to the credibility of Raury for being a laid-back, good-vibe artist. The most notable part of this track is when Raury starts to rap and seemingly talks back to all the voices of temptations. The first single to the album offers a juxtaposition to Raury’s older song “God’s Whisper,” but this time the devil is trying to steer Raury away from his goals and what God wants for him. The theme of the devil’s temptation soars throughout the song, and is expressed in the first verse as Raury sings, “Young boy, trying to rule the world I see/Well young boy, I can give you everything…But first, you gotta listen to me.” Raury kicks off the song with a soulful line, “You better run from the devil,” which then transitions to an R and B-sounding verse. It features a harmonized chorus, a soft acoustic guitar riff and rhythmic drums. “Devil’s Whisper” gives an absolutely perfect glimpse into the album. Signed by Columbia Records in late 2014, Raury Alexander Tullis (the artist’s full name) was well received in the underground, indie hip-hop scene with his first mixtape, “Indigo Child.” When you mix the likes of Bon Iver and Andre 3000, and you fuse together jazzy soul music with hip hop and folk, then combine electric guitar with soothing rap, you get Raury, the 19-year-old artist straight out of Stone Mountain in East Atlanta.Īfter being honored as one of XXL Magazine’s 2015 Freshman Class, all eyes are on the Southeastern native and his upcoming freshman album “All We Need.”
